Welcome to GOAT Homeschooling with Erin and Amanda. We've created the podcast we wish WE could've listened to all these years we've been home educating our kids. We will discuss the rights and wrongs of trying to homeschool for the "long haul," in other words, past those first five years ... and what we've learned works and doesn't. It's time to have the conversation with other homeschoolers about getting your kids to the finish line in a strong and excellent way. We've got a lot of great info to share and we're looking forward to having you listen in. Find us wherever you listen to podcasts.
